2,147,562,348 is a composite number, even.
2,147,562,348 (two billion one hundred forty-seven million five hundred sixty-two thousand three hundred forty-eight)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 3 × 23 × 7,781,023. Its proper divisors sum to 3,081,285,780,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8001336C.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 2147562348, here are decompositions:
- 17 + 2147562331 = 2147562348
- 37 + 2147562311 = 2147562348
- 47 + 2147562301 = 2147562348
- 59 + 2147562289 = 2147562348
- 227 + 2147562121 = 2147562348
- 229 + 2147562119 = 2147562348
- 251 + 2147562097 = 2147562348
- 307 + 2147562041 = 2147562348
Showing the first eight; more decompositions exist.
